Introduction to the Equator and Its Climate
The equator is located at 0 degrees latitude and is the point on the Earth’s surface where the sun’s rays strike the most directly. This direct sunlight results in a relatively constant amount of solar energy throughout the year, leading to a unique climate in equatorial regions. The climate near the equator is generally warm and humid, with high levels of rainfall and minimal seasonal variation. While these conditions can be challenging for human habitation, they also support a rich biodiversity and have attracted human settlement for thousands of years.
Population Distribution Near the Equator
Despite the potential challenges of living near the equator, many people do indeed reside in these regions. According to the United Nations, approximately 40% of the world’s population lives between 23.5 degrees north and south of the equator. This region, which includes parts of Central and South America, Africa, and Southeast Asia, is home to some of the most densely populated cities and countries in the world. For example, cities like Jakarta, Indonesia, and Lagos, Nigeria, are located near the equator and have populations of over 10 million people.
Characteristics of Equatorial Regions
Equatorial regions have several characteristics that make them attractive for human habitation. These include:
- High levels of biodiversity, which support agricultural production and provide a source of food and income for local populations
- Abundant water resources, which are essential for human consumption, agriculture, and industry
- Fertile soils, which support intensive agriculture and have enabled the development of complex societies in the past
- Strategic locations, which have facilitated trade and cultural exchange between different regions and civilizations
However, equatorial regions also pose significant challenges for human habitation. These include:
- High temperatures and humidity levels, which can make living and working conditions difficult
- Limited seasonal variation, which can lead to a lack of distinct growing seasons and make agricultural planning challenging
- High levels of rainfall, which can result in flooding and landslides
- Presence of diseases like malaria and dengue fever, which are prevalent in tropical regions

How do human settlements near the equator adapt to the climate?
Human settlements near the equator have developed a range of adaptations to cope with the warm and often humid climate. One common approach is to design buildings and homes that maximize ventilation and shading, using features such as large windows, porches, and overhanging roofs to reduce the amount of direct sunlight and heat gain. Additionally, many equatorial cultures have developed traditional clothing and textiles that are designed to keep people cool, such as lightweight, light-colored fabrics and loose-fitting garments.
In addition to these physical adaptations, human settlements near the equator have also developed a range of cultural and behavioral adaptations to cope with the climate. For example, many equatorial cultures have developed a siesta or rest period during the hottest part of the day, allowing people to avoid the peak temperatures and heat stress. Other adaptations include using cooling devices such as fans or air conditioners, and engaging in outdoor activities during the cooler parts of the day, such as early morning or evening. By combining these physical and cultural adaptations, human settlements near the equator can thrive in the warm and often challenging climate.
What are the challenges of living near the equator?
Living near the equator can also present several challenges, including the risk of heat-related illnesses, such as heat stroke and dehydration. The warm and humid climate can also support the growth of diseases such as malaria and dengue fever, which can be prevalent in some equatorial regions. Additionally, the high levels of rainfall and flooding in some equatorial regions can lead to soil erosion, landslides, and other environmental hazards.
In addition to these health and environmental challenges, living near the equator can also present economic and social challenges. Many equatorial regions are characterized by high levels of poverty and inequality, which can limit access to education, healthcare, and other essential services. The warm climate can also make it difficult to store and transport food, leading to food insecurity and malnutrition in some areas. Furthermore, the rapid population growth and urbanization in some equatorial regions can put pressure on local infrastructure and resources, leading to social and environmental problems such as overcrowding, pollution, and crime.
